ENGINE

The standard Odysseys has a 3.5-liter V-6 engine with 280 horsepower and 262 pound-feet of torque. It is a lot weaker than the Type R standard 2.0 liter which provides 306 horsepower and 295 pound-feet of torque. This is not negligible, but this heavy vehicle needs more power. With this in mind, Honda has two options, to put either the Odyssey’s standard engine or Type R’s. It was hard decision to make, so Honda seized the opportunity to put the 3.5-liter twin-turbo V-6 from the Acura NSX.
